Frequently Asked Questions:
Is exterior microcement resistant to the sun?
Yes, in Hormimpres we use high-end sealers with UV filters that protect the coating, preventing the color from degrading or losing intensity due to constant sun exposure in the Marina Alta.
Is microcement for terraces and swimming pools slip-resistant?
Totally. For exterior flooring, we apply specific textures and varnishes that guarantee a Class 3 non-slip finish, ensuring maximum safety in wet areas or near the pool.
Can it be applied over the old terrace floor without removing it?
Yes, microcement is installed directly on concrete, tiles or gresite as long as the base is firm. This allows you to renovate your patio in Javea without generating debris or annoying noises.
How do I clean microcement in an outdoor area?
Thanks to the absence of joints, maintenance is very simple. For regular outdoor cleaning, just use pressurized water and neutral soap to remove dust or saltpetre residues.
